## Deployment

ParityHawk deploys via the Stonebridge pipeline. Push a tag, wait for the smoke checks, done. Rollback: redeploy the previous tag. Crawl workers drain within two minutes; don't force-kill them mid-scan. If alerts fire post-deploy, check rate-limit settings first. The production workers run with the following configuration values.

config for yahof-tajop:
zorath:
  pin: 7493
  metrics_host: metrics.zorath.tolvaqsys.internal
  tenant: praiel
  seal: seal_fd9cd4f1

### Cold start capacity — Fernrose handlers

Support should expect elevated first-request latency after deploys or idle periods, since Fernrose serverless handlers are evicted aggressively off-peak. We pre-warm a fixed pool during business hours; outside that window, cold starts of two to four seconds are normal and not ticket-worthy. The warming behavior is governed by the constants shown below.

tuning constants:
THRESHOLDS = {
    "kelix": 280,
    "druvan": 756,
    "oliael": 399,
}

MEMO: Training Budget — Next Year

To branch managers: the central training budget rises 9% next year, with funds ring-fenced by branch headcount rather than allocated on request. Priority goes to the Fernhollow certification track and supervisory coaching; discretionary courses need regional sign-off. Please submit provisional needs by end of November so Finance can lock allocations. The weighting towards technical certification is deliberate, for the reason recorded below.

internal memo for tagef-hadup: Gross margin on Ulaath came in at 15 percent against a plan of 5 percent. Only 7 of the 120 pilot accounts renewed Ulaath, so a churn review is set for October 15.

## Service Accounts — Image Slimming Pipeline

Welcome aboard. The Trimkit pipeline rebuilds our container images nightly, stripping build tools and unused layers before pushing to the internal registry at Halvern. All pushes run under the `svc-trimkit` service account, which has write access only to the `slim/*` namespace. Never run the slimming job under your personal account. The service account authenticates with the key shown below.

API key for bahop-fahip: qvz15-F5I6wDl4nuLMFff